Projects Looking for Volunteers

If you are part of a project team and need to recruit volunteers with particular skill-sets, we advise reaching out via any of the following methods:

  1. Write some posts in WHFNP Slack. Recommended channels: #nonprofits-needshelp, #general
  2. Ask one of our board members to send a message to the WHFNP Meetup group
  3. Ask one of our board members to post on our Facebook account or tweet on Twitter.

For each method, we recommend giving a summary of your project, its progress status and an outline of the tech skills + experience levels you need (e.g. maybe you need a senior/mentor to make significant architectural decisions/code review, or perhaps have micro-tasks available and ample support for tech newbies to come on board). We also advise to check your project details are up-to-date on the Current Projects Wiki page and link to it.
